You are given three integers <b>A</b>, <b>B</b> and <b>C</b>. You may perform the following operation an arbitrary number of times: choose one of the numbers <b>A</b>, <b>B</b>, <b>C</b> and either add 1 to it or subtract 1 from it.</p>

<p>Find the minimum number of operations required to make the sequence <b>A, B, C</b> an arithmetic progression, i.e. a sequence which satisfies <b>B</b> - <b>A</b> = <b>C</b> - <b>B</b>.
</p>

<h3>Input</h3>
<ul>
<li>The first line of the input contains a single integer <b>T</b> denoting the number of test cases. The description of <b>T</b> test cases follows.</li>
<li>The first and only line of each test case contains three space-separated integers <b>A</b>, <b>B</b> and <b>C</b>.</li>
</ul>

<h3>Output</h3>
<p>For each test case, print a single line containing one integer — the minimum required number of operations.
</p>

<h3>Constraints</h3>
<ul>
<li>1 ≤ <b>T</b> ≤ 10,000</li>
<li>-10<sup>9</sup> ≤ <b>A</b>, <b>B</b>, <b>C</b> ≤ 10<sup>9</sup></li>
</ul>

<h3>Subtasks</h3>
<p>
<b>Subtask #1 (35 points):</b> -10<sup>2</sup> ≤ <b>A</b>, <b>B</b>, <b>C</b> ≤ 10<sup>2</sup>
</p>

<p>
<b>Subtask #2 (65 points):</b> original constraints
</p>

<h3>Example</h3>
<pre><b>Input:</b>

5
-5 0 5
-5 7 6
-10 -100 20
1 -1 1
51 23 10

<b>Output:</b>

0
7
105
2
8
</pre>

<h3>Explanation</h3>
<p><b>Example case 1:</b> No operations are needed because 0-(-5) = 5-0.</p>
<p><b>Example case 2:</b> We can obtain an arithmetic progression in seven operations by adding 1 to <b>A</b> = -5 and subtracting 1 six times from <b>B</b> = 7.</p>
<p><b>Example case 3:</b> We should add 1 to <b>B</b> 105 times.</p>
